    Product: Oracle 9i Application Server.
    
    Description: The Oracle 9i Application Server uses the Apache web server for HTTP service.
    However, if a request is made for a non-existent .jsp file, the complete path is shown.
    For instance, if you were to make the following request at a server running Oracle 9iAS,
    http://server/Content/Home/anyfile.jsp,
    then the output would be:
    
    <Output begins>
                                                JSP Error:
    --------------------------------------------------------------------------------
    
    Request URI:/Content/Home/Jsp/anyfile.jsp
    
    Exception:
    javax.servlet.ServletException: java.io.FileNotFoundException:
    d:\oracle\ias\apache\apache\htdocs\company\content\home\jsp\anyfile.jsp
    (The system cannot find the file specified)
    --------------------------------------------------------------------------------
    <End of output>

    Severity: Minor irritation
    
    Systems Affected: I guess anyone running the product. I got the results on a Win 2K machine.
